this post was submitted on 24 May 2025
64 points (100.0% liked)
Programming
20308 readers
439 users here now
Welcome to the main community in programming.dev! Feel free to post anything relating to programming here!
Cross posting is strongly encouraged in the instance. If you feel your post or another person's post makes sense in another community cross post into it.
Hope you enjoy the instance!
Rules
Rules
- Follow the programming.dev instance rules
- Keep content related to programming in some way
- If you're posting long videos try to add in some form of tldr for those who don't want to watch videos
Wormhole
Follow the wormhole through a path of communities !webdev@programming.dev
founded 2 years ago
MODERATORS
you are viewing a single comment's thread
view the rest of the comments
view the rest of the comments
I've been in games over two decades - everything from AAA to VR startups to running my own indie studio. I feel like I can probably answer your question.
There's definitely a class divide within the industry based on your discipline. If you're a software engineer, you have much greater leverage than artists/designers etc. when it comes to compensation, and you'll likely be treated better in general.
Especially at larger studios, if you're good you will generally be looked after. Sure, you might earn more working for one of the big five in tech, but you'll probably be less interested in the work.
You should expect to move around pretty often - it's rare (but not unheard of) for people to stay at one company for most of their career.
There have been some pretty rough seas over the years too - post-covid layoffs, and a fairly large series of layoffs in the early 2010s.
I'm guessing 30% of my time has been spent on games that never released. The first time was soul-crushing. But after that, I realised I needed to focus on enjoying the journey Instead. The game releasing was just a nice bonus.
I wouldn't change my career for the world. I love working with other creatives (I'm actually friends with many of my colleagues), and I'm genuinely passionate about what I do. I think you just need to be the right personality type for it. If you're someone who can't set boundaries for yourself easily (switching off after hours), it can burn you out, usually by your own hand.
Most burnout I've seen has not come from studio heads demanding people work insane hours (though those rare situations always make the headlines), but instead comes from people's inner drive to be a reliable colleague and do amazing work. I think that's a side effect of being passionate about the work.
Is it a good career? I've certainly loved it and feel like I've been well-compensated, but your mileage may vary. But don't believe the hype of the vocal minority who say it's an industry full of abuse and bad wages. There's some shitty things that happen for sure, and some jerks running studios here and there, but I think that's more to do with late-stage capitalism than games itself.